My Buying Guides on Nintendo Switch Lilo And Stitch Game

What I Look for First

When I shop for a Nintendo Switch game with a Lilo & Stitch theme, I first make sure the listing is actually for the Nintendo Switch and not another console. I also check whether it is a full game, a downloadable title, or just a themed product like a case, sticker set, or accessory. That saves me from buying the wrong item.

Checking the Game Details

I always read the product description carefully. If the game is officially licensed, I want that clearly stated. I also look at the genre, age rating, and whether the gameplay matches what I enjoy. If I am buying for kids, I pay extra attention to the content rating and whether the game is easy to play.

Physical Copy or Digital Version

I decide early whether I want a physical cartridge or a digital download. I like physical copies because I can resell or share them later, but digital versions are convenient and download instantly. For me, the best choice depends on whether I want convenience or collectability.

Price and Value

I compare prices across a few stores before I buy. If the game is a special edition or includes bonus items, I check whether those extras are worth the higher price. I try not to overpay just because the product has a popular character theme.

Seller Reputation

I always look at the seller’s ratings and reviews. If I am buying online, I prefer sellers with a strong track record, clear return policies, and real customer feedback. That gives me more confidence that I will get the correct item in good condition.

Compatibility and Region

I make sure the game works with my Nintendo Switch model and that any region restrictions won’t cause problems. If the product is imported, I double-check language support and whether downloadable content will work in my country.

Reviews and Gameplay Experience

Before I buy, I read customer reviews to see what other players say about performance, controls, and fun factor. I also look for comments about loading times, graphics, and whether the game feels polished. That helps me avoid disappointment.

Return Policy and Warranty

I like to know I can return the item if it arrives damaged or is not what I expected. If the game is part of a bundle or collector’s edition, I check whether the warranty or return policy changes. Clear return terms make me feel safer when ordering online.
